for the spread, i would reccomend using a power back and running down the middle while you have 4 or 5 wide. This basically lets your linemen go 1v1 with their linemen while their ILB will be taken on by the center. as long as your RB gets through the initial contact he should be good for at least 5 or so yards, until the safeties close in.
